Motorcyclist Killed In Jersey City Car Accident Along Route 1 and North Street
JERSEY CITY, NEW JERSEY (March 21, 2020) – A motorcyclist has tragically died in a car accident along Route 1 not far from North Street.
New Jersey Highway Patrol are saying that the collision took place around 10:15 p.m. For reasons that remain under investigation a an auto transport trailer collided with a motorcyclist.
The force knock the victim to the ground. Paramedics were called to the scene in order to help the victim. Despite life-saving measures the motorcyclist died due to their injuries.
An investigation remains ongoing at this time.
